AlShara Visits Saudi Arabia as Part of a Gulf Tour

Khaberni - The Media Directorate at the Syrian Presidency announced that President Ahmad al-Shara will begin, today Tuesday, an official visit to the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, as part of a Gulf tour.

The Directorate stated in a communique that President al-Shara will conduct during the visit discussions with the Saudi Crown Prince, Prince Mohammed bin Salman bin Abdulaziz, to explore ways to enhance bilateral relations and issues of mutual interest.


The Syrian President visited Saudi Arabia last October, where he met the Crown Prince, and participated in the ninth edition of the Future Investment Initiative conference, in a step that reflected mutual openness and a desire to rebuild communication channels between the two countries at that time.

Al-Shara's Gulf tour comes at a sensitive time in the region, with rising regional tensions and attempts to establish calm, lending this visit a political dimension that goes beyond the bilateral framework, encompassing Syria's repositioning within the new regional balances.


On more than one occasion, Syrian President Ahmad al-Shara has expressed his admiration for the development observed in Saudi Arabia, expressing a desire for Syria to follow the same path taken by the Kingdom.

Riyadh is considered one of the foremost nations supporting Syria under President al-Shara's leadership, having provided significant support in various sectors, in addition to billions of dollars in investments agreed upon in recent periods.
